Strategy & Rationale

  • Robust merger models are guiding boards on strategic fit and scenario valuation.

  • Programmatic dealmaking is gaining traction as a repeatable engine for value creation

  • Deal data show an uptick in activity (815 announced deals worth USD 88.8 billion), confirming portfolio-realignment agendas

  • Buyers stress clear acquisition criteria and pre-aligned partnerships to accelerate inorganic growth

Process & Playbooks

  • Sellers who start preparation 12-18 months ahead lock in valuation premiums through cleaner diligence

  • Structured year-end timelines help teams line up diligence, financing, and regulatory filings without slippage

  • High-performing acquirers initiate trust-building dialogues before data-room access, reducing renegotiation risk

  • Ishikawa root-cause analysis is being repurposed to diagnose integration blockers before Day 1

Integration & People

  • HR due-diligence and culture mapping remain the strongest predictors of post-close value capture

  • People-Integration Scorecards provide leadership with quantifiable risk dashboards for Day-1 readiness

  • Studies confirm most value erosion occurs after signing, underscoring the need for early integration planning

  • Succession and leadership-continuity plans are called out as essential to preserving momentum in the first 100 days

Valuation & Financing

  • Earn-outs and seller notes are increasingly used to bridge valuation gaps and align incentives

  • Economic and regulatory cross-currents keep multiples volatile, reinforcing triangulated valuation approaches

  • Deal teams lean on tax covenants to safeguard post-close obligations and optimise cash outcomes

  • Advisers warn founders against over-optimising price at the expense of strategic fit

Technology & AI

  • AI tooling now automates thesis drafting, document abstraction, and diligence analytics, materially compressing timelines

  • OpenAI’s bolt-on acquisition of io exemplifies capability buys aimed at reinforcing specialised AI stacks

  • Cyber-risk assessment has moved from IT checklist to board-level gating factor as data threats scale

  • Four recent FinTech transactions above USD 1 billion underline investor appetite for tech-enabled scale plays

Legal & Regulatory

  • French earn-out structures demand careful drafting to mitigate enforceability challenges in cross-border deals

  • European banking consolidation accelerates amid favourable regulatory signals and stronger acquisition currency

  • ESOP transactions gain momentum as an alternate exit route, but require nuanced regulatory navigation

  • Swedish market practitioners highlight local governance rules as critical swing factors in deal structuring
